## Service Accounts — Lintbase Baseline

The `svc-lintbase` account owns the static-analysis baseline file for the Ferncliff monorepo. Support should never edit the baseline by hand; regeneration runs nightly. If a customer ticket references a suppressed finding, check the baseline diff job first. The account authenticates to the internal Gravelpoint analysis service. Rotation is quarterly. Scope is read-write on baselines only, read-only elsewhere. For troubleshooting failed regeneration runs, use the service key that follows.

API key for bageg-kajef: vxb2-ss

**Action Item 7 — GPU memory profiling tooling (owner: platform team)**

Following the Quellnet inference outage, we committed to shipping a lightweight GPU memory profiler into the Varro release train. The tool samples allocator fragmentation every cycle and flags pools that exceed the watermark before the scheduler admits new batches. Release manager sign-off is needed before the profiler defaults are frozen for the 4.2 cut. The sampling and watermark constants we settled on are listed below.

constants for yaduf-fahag:
BUDGETS = {
    "kelix": 528,
    "briwyn": 734,
}

StageGrid renders interactive seat maps for the Larkmoor Playhouse box office. When a customer reports seats missing or misaligned, first confirm which venue layout version they're viewing — layouts update after every production changeover. Most rendering glitches clear after a hard refresh; if not, log the browser, layout version, and a screenshot in the support queue. Do not edit layout files directly; that's handled by the venue ops team. For escalations beyond tier one, reach the renderer maintainers here.

escalation mailbox, kaweg-kahif: druwyn.sordor@nelvroworks.corp

# Flaglight Rollouts — Approvals

Quick version for on-call: any rollout touching more than 5% of traffic needs an approval in Flaglight before the ramp continues. Kill switches don't need approval — just flip them and note it in the incident channel. Scheduled ramps pause automatically if error budget burns hot. If you're stuck at 2 a.m. with a pending approval, there's one person authorized to override, and that's the approver below.

account owner for tagep-bafof: Norael Gilax Juleth